      70mm to 80mm fan size please for good power to weight and 4-5 min flight times, transportability, Affordability( I would rather have 2 $200-$300 models rather than one large $500 90mm.) and storage. Would love an f8 crusader (non scale gear fine with me, see it with fw 70m f104 style gear. F9F in 70mm, 80mm single edf f4(robin olds), i think ww2 era jets would be good sellers(ta152 selling well ? Unique jet might sell as well.) Please, please give us a 70mm he 162 salamander.
